English–Catalan dictionary

Catalan translation of the English word clash

English → Catalan
  
EnglishCatalan (translated indirectly)Esperanto
(battle; scuffle; action; fight; combat; fray; engagement)
batalla
(collide; crash)
col·lidir
;
topar
;
xocar